About Montagu Evans

Montagu Evans is a UK property consultancy providing planning, development, valuation and transactional advice across a wide range of sectors. As a purpose-driven partnership, our people are central to our success.

Our People & Talent team partners with the business to attract, develop and retain talented individuals, ensuring we create an inclusive, high-performing and supportive working environment.

The Role

We are looking for a motivated and detail-oriented HR Intern to join our People & Talent team. This paid internship offers broad exposure to a generalist HR function within a professional services environment.

You will gain hands-on experience across the full employee lifecycle, working closely with HR Operations, HR Business Partners, Talent Acquisition, Benefits & Wellbeing and Learning & Development.

This role is ideal for someone considering a career in HR who wants practical experience in a fast-paced, commercial setting.

Key Responsibilities

As an HR Intern, you will support a wide range of day‑to‑day HR activities across the full employee lifecycle, including administrative tasks, maintaining employee records, assisting with recruitment coordination, supporting benefits and wellbeing initiatives, contributing to learning and development activities, and helping with general enquiries from employees and managers. You will play an important role in ensuring HR processes run smoothly, accurately and efficiently, gaining valuable exposure to all areas of a modern People & Talent function.
